Clerk

Complete user management and authentication platform for modern applications

Clerk is a developer tools and infrastructure service that provides complete user management and authentication platform for modern applications. Founded in 2019 and headquartered in San Francisco, California, Clerk offers 3 pricing plans. It offers a free tier as well as paid plans starting from $25/month. Key features include Authentication, User management, Multi-factor auth, Social login. Clerk is a popular choice for users looking for quality development subscriptions.

Neon

Serverless Postgres with branching and autoscaling

Neon is a developer tools and infrastructure service that provides serverless postgres with branching and autoscaling. Founded in 2021 and headquartered in San Francisco, California, Neon offers 3 pricing plans. It offers a free tier as well as paid plans starting from $19/month. Key features include Serverless Postgres, Branching, Autoscaling, Point-in-time recovery. Neon is a popular choice for users looking for quality development subscriptions.
